.banner-section.style-two .banner-carousel .slide-item {padding: 0;height: 500px;}

@media only screen and (max-width:1199px) and (min-width:992px){
.container{width:100%;max-width:1170px;}
}
@media only screen and (max-width:1199px){
h2{font-size:28px;}
.slide-contact{margin-top: 20px;font-size: 20px!important;}
.button{font-size: 17px;line-height: 32px;padding: 6px 30px;margin: 0px 0 10px;}
.frmcontrols{margin-bottom:8px;line-height: 15px;}
.captcha{padding:10px;}
.outsourcing-advantages-sec{background-size: contain;}
.clients-carousel img{max-width:170px}
.top-right li {padding: 0 10px;}
.banner-carousel h2{font-size: 42px!important;line-height:50px!important;}
.technology-sec {height: 150px;width: 1090px;}
.seo_service h2{font-size: 28px;padding: 0 50px 20px;}
.seo_service ul li{padding: 0 20px 25px;}
.seo_service ul li .pra_text{margin-bottom: 20px;}
}
@media only screen and (max-width:1100px){
.clients-carousel img{max-width:160px}	
.technology-sec {height: 150px;width:990px;}
}
@media only screen and (max-width:991px){
.scroll-to-top{width:40px;height:40px;font-size:20px;line-height:40px;}
.frmcontrols{font-size:13px;}
.slide-contact{margin-top:15px;font-size:16px!important;}
.ang-logo{padding-bottom: 10px;margin-bottom: 10px;}
.top-right li{padding:0 5px;}
nav > div a.nav-item.nav-link{margin: 0 15px;}
.large-desc{font-size: 17px;}
h2{font-size: 26px;}
.dev h2{font-size: 18px;padding: 0px 20px;}
.dev{padding: 0px 20px 20px 20px;}
.counter-title{font-size: 15px;}
.ccontent{font-size: 34px;}
.main-menu .navigation > li{margin-left: 15px;}
.main-header .header-upper .logo img{width: 40vw; padding-top: 5px;}
.main-menu .navigation > li > a{padding: 12px 0px;font-size: 13px;}
.header-menu, .sticky-header .auto-container{height: auto;}
.top-right li a i{padding-right: 5px;}
.top-bar .social-icon-one a {width: 40px;}
.banner-carousel h2{font-size: 36px!important;line-height:42px!important;}
.banner-carousel .slide-contact{margin-top:20px;font-size:17px!important;}
.technology-sec{height:150px;width:890px;}
.technology-sec li{padding:10px 2px;margin: 0 1.25% 40px 0;width: 19%;}
.technology-sec2 li{width: 15.5%;}
.technology-sec h4{font-size:13px;line-height:28px;padding:10px 0 0 0;}
.banner-section.style-two .banner-carousel .slide-item{height:450px;}
.seo_service h2{font-size: 26px;padding: 0 0px 20px;}
.seo_service ul li a.gettop_ranking, .seo_service .btn{font-size: 13px;}
.seo_service ul li .title{font-size: 15px;height: 35px;}
.seo_service ul li:nth-child(4n), .seo_service ul li:nth-child(5n), .seo_service ul li:nth-child(6n){padding-top: 20px;}
.quote{margin-top:0;margin-bottom:0;}
.quote a {padding:10px 15px;}
}

@media only screen and (max-width:890px){
.top-bar .social-icon-one {display: none;}
.top-bar .col-sm-9 {width: 100%;}
.technology-sec {height: 150px;width:767px;}
.seo_service ul li{padding: 0 15px 20px;width: 50%;}
.seo_service ul li:nth-child(3n){border-right: 1px solid #dfdfdf;}
.seo_service ul li:nth-child(2n), .seo_service ul li:nth-child(4n), .seo_service ul li:nth-child(6n){border-right:none;}
.seo_service ul li:nth-child(3n), .seo_service ul li:nth-child(4n), .seo_service ul li:nth-child(5n),.seo_service ul li:nth-child(6n), .seo_service ul li:nth-child(7n){padding-top: 20px;}
.seo_service ul li:last-child{margin-left: 25%;}
}

@media only screen and (max-width:767px){
.main-menu{float:none;padding-top:0px;z-index:5;padding-bottom:0px;}
.fixed-header .main-menu{padding-top:0px;}
.main-menu .collapse{max-height:300px;overflow:auto;float:none;width:100%;padding:0px 0px 25px;border:1px solid #6ac610;margin:0px;-ms-border-radius:3px;-moz-border-radius:3px;-webkit-border-radius:3px;-o-border-radius:3px;border-radius:3px;}
.main-menu .collapse.in,.main-menu .collapsing{padding:0px;border:1px solid #323232;margin:0px 0px 25px;-ms-border-radius:3px;-moz-border-radius:3px;-webkit-border-radius:3px;-o-border-radius:3px;border-radius:3px;}
.main-menu .navbar-header{position:relative;float:none;display:block;text-align:right;width:100%;padding:4px 0px;right:0px;z-index:12; top: 0;}
.header-style-two .main-menu .navbar-header{padding:0px 0px 10px;}
.main-menu .navbar-header .navbar-toggle{display:inline-block;z-index:7;border:1px solid #6900f4;background:#6900f4;float:none;margin:-4px 0 0 0;border-radius:0px;}
.fixed-header .sticky-header .navbar-header{padding:0;}
.sticky-header .logo img{padding: 0px 0px;}
.sticky-header .main-menu .navbar-header .navbar-toggle{margin: 6px 0 0 0;}
.header-style-two .main-menu .navbar-header .navbar-toggle{float:left;border-color:#ffffff;}
.main-menu .navbar-header .navbar-toggle .icon-bar{background:#ffffff;}
.main-menu .navbar-collapse > .navigation{float:none !important;margin:0px !important;width:100% !important;background:#6900f4;border:1px solid #ffffff;}
.main-menu .navbar-collapse > .navigation > li{margin:0px !important;float:none !important;width:100%;}
.main-menu .navigation > li > a,.main-menu .navigation > li > ul:before{border:none;}
.main-menu .navbar-collapse > .navigation > li > a{padding:10px 10px !important;}
.main-menu .navigation > li.dropdown > a::before,.main-menu .navigation > li.dropdown > ul > li.dropdown > a::before,.main-menu .navigation > li.dropdown > a::after,.main-menu .navigation > li.dropdown > ul > li.dropdown > a::after,.main-menu .navigation > li > ul > li > a:before, .main-menu .navigation > li > ul > li > ul > li > a:before{display:none !important;}
.main-menu .navbar-collapse > .navigation > li > ul,.main-menu .navbar-collapse > .navigation > li > ul > li > ul{position:relative;border:none;float:none;visibility:visible;opacity:1;display:none;margin:0px;left:auto !important;right:auto !important;top:auto !important;width:100%;background:#6ac610;-webkit-border-radius:0px;-ms-border-radius:0px;-o-border-radius:0px;-moz-border-radius:0px;border-radius:0px;transition:none !important;-webkit-transition:none !important;-ms-transition:none !important;-o-transition:none !important;-moz-transition:none !important;}
.main-menu .navbar-collapse > .navigation > li > ul,.main-menu .navbar-collapse > .navigation > li > ul > li > ul{border-top:1px solid rgba(255,255,255,1) !important;}
.main-menu .navbar-collapse > .navigation > li,.main-menu .navbar-collapse > .navigation > li > ul > li,.main-menu .navbar-collapse > .navigation > li > ul > li > ul > li{border-top:1px solid rgba(255,255,255,1) !important;opacity:1 !important;top:0px !important;left:0px !important;visibility:visible !important;}
.main-menu .navbar-collapse > .navigation > li:first-child{border:none;}
.main-menu .navbar-collapse > .navigation > li > a,.main-menu .navbar-collapse > .navigation > li > ul > li > a,.main-menu .navbar-collapse > .navigation > li > ul > li > ul > li > a{padding:10px 10px !important;line-height:22px;color:#ffffff;background:#323232;text-align:left;}
.main-menu .navbar-collapse > .navigation > li > a:hover,.main-menu .navbar-collapse > .navigation > li > a:active,.main-menu .navbar-collapse > .navigation > li > a:focus{background:#6900f4;}
.main-menu .navbar-collapse > .navigation > li:hover > a,.main-menu .navbar-collapse > .navigation > li > ul > li:hover > a,.main-menu .navbar-collapse > .navigation > li > ul > li > ul > li:hover > a,.main-menu .navbar-collapse > .navigation > li.current > a,.main-menu .navbar-collapse > .navigation > li.current-menu-item > a{background:#6900f4;color:#ffffff !important;}
.main-menu .navbar-collapse > .navigation li.dropdown .dropdown-btn{display:block;}
.main-menu .navbar-collapse > .navigation li.dropdown:after,.main-menu .navigation > li > ul:before{display:none !important;}
.input-wrap{width:48%;margin:0 1%;float:left}
.textarea-wrap, .captcha, .subscribe{width:98%;margin:0 auto;}
.captcha{margin:0 auto 10px;}
h2{font-size: 22px;padding-bottom: 20px;}
.outsourcing-advantages-sec h2{padding-bottom: 20px;}
.list li{padding-bottom: 20px;}
.outsourcing-advantages-sec{padding:30px 0 45px 0;    background-size: 400px;}
.outsourcing-advantages-sec .list{margin-bottom: 30px;}
nav > div a.nav-item.nav-link{padding: 0 5px 5px 5px;font-size: 15px;    margin: 0 10px;}
.abt-intro-sec h2{font-size: 30px;}
.abt-intro-sec h4{font-size: 15px;padding-bottom: 15px;}
.abt-intro-sec{padding: 30px 0px 0;}
.large-desc{font-size: 16px;}
.dev{width: 100%;}
.clients-carousel img{max-width:150px}
.top-bar .social-icon-one{display:none;}
.top-right li{line-height: 35px;padding: 0 4px;}
.slide-contact{font-size: 15px!important;}
footer h2{font-size: 22px;}
.testimonial-sec{padding: 30px 0px;}
.ccontent{font-size: 28px;}
.sub-header{height:180px;}
.sub-header h2{padding:70px 0px;}
.top-right li:nth-child(2){display:none;}
.top-right li a i {padding-right: 0px;}
.banner-carousel h2{font-size: 30px!important;line-height:40px!important;letter-spacing: 1px;padding-bottom:5px!important;}
.banner-carousel .slide-contact{margin-top:15px;font-size:16px!important;}
.technology-sec {height: 120px;width:98%;}
.technology-sec li{padding:10px 3px 0;margin: 0 1.25% 20px 0;width: 19%;height:105px;}
.technology-sec2 li{width: 15.5%;}
.technology-sec h4{font-size:12px;line-height:16px;padding:8px 0 3px 0;}
.banner-carousel .slide-item .technology-sec img{width:40px;}
.banner-section.style-two .banner-carousel .slide-item{height:400px;}
.seo_service h2{font-size: 22px;padding: 0 0px 15px;}
.seo_service ul li{padding: 0 5px 20px;width: 50%;}
.banner-section .owl-nav .owl-prev, .banner-section .owl-nav .owl-next{top:45%;left:20px;width:30px;height:30px;  line-height:25px;font-size:20px;}
.banner-section .owl-nav .owl-next{left: auto;right: 20px;}

.quote{margin:0;position: absolute;right: 60px;top: 0;z-index:99;}
.quote a{padding: 10px 14px;font-size: 13px;}

}
@media only screen and (max-width:640px){
nav > div a.nav-item.nav-link{padding: 0 0px 5px 0px;font-size: 14px;margin: 0 5px;}
.list li{padding-bottom: 15px;font-size: 14px;line-height: 20px;padding-left: 25px;}
h2{font-size: 20px;}
.large-desc{font-size: 15px;}
.abt-intro-sec{margin-bottom: 50px;}
.outsource-virtual p{font-size: 14px;}
.dev h2{font-size: 16px;padding: 0px 10px;}
.testimonial-sec h2{font-size: 18px;}
footer h2{font-size: 20px;line-height: 27px;}
footer h2 span{font-size: 22px;line-height: 23px;}
.testicontent{padding: 0 30px;}
.testicontent p{font-size: 15px;line-height: 26px;padding: 35px 0 10px 0;}
.counter-title{font-size: 14px;}
.list{margin-bottom:20px;}
.clients-sec h2{padding-bottom: 20px;}
.clients-sec {padding: 25px 0px;}
.outsource img{top: 30px;}
.outsource-virtual{padding: 50px 0 0px 0;}
.testimonial-text-slider{padding: 0px;}
.outsourcing-advantages-sec{background-size: 200px;}
.slide-contact{font-size: 13px!important;}
.sub-header{height:130px;}
.sub-header h2{padding:50px 0px;}
.banner-carousel h2{font-size:28px!important;line-height:35px!important;letter-spacing: 0px;}
.banner-carousel .slide-contact{margin-top:10px;font-size:15px!important;padding-bottom: 10px;}
.technology-sec h4{font-size:11px;line-height:16px;padding:5px 0 3px 0;}
.technology-sec{height:100px;}
.banner-section.style-two .banner-carousel .slide-item{height:350px;}
.seo_service h2{font-size: 20px;padding: 0 0px 10px;}
.top-right li.quote a{padding:0 10px;}
.contact{padding: 30px 0;}
}


@media only screen and (max-width:576px){
.seo_service ul li{width: 100%;border-right:none;border-left:none}
.seo_service ul li:nth-child(3n), .seo_service ul li:last-child{border-right:0;border-left:0;}
.seo_service ul li:nth-child(2n), .seo_service ul li:nth-child(4n), .seo_service ul li:nth-child(6n){border-right:none;}
.seo_service ul li:nth-child(3n), .seo_service ul li:nth-child(4n), .seo_service ul li:nth-child(5n),.seo_service ul li:nth-child(6n), .seo_service ul li:nth-child(7n){padding-top: 15px;}
.seo_service ul li:last-child{margin-left:0%;}
.seo_service ul li .title {font-size: 15px;padding-bottom: 5px;margin: 0;}
.seo_service ul li .pra_text{margin-bottom: 10px;    height: auto;}
.seo_service .btn{padding: 0 10px;    font-size: 12px;margin: 0;}
}
@media only screen and (max-width:480px){	
h2{font-size: 18px;}
footer h2{font-size: 17px;line-height: 27px;}
footer h2 span{font-size:19px;}
.footer-bottom{padding: 15px 0;}
.process-sec{padding: 25px 0 20px 0;}
.fact-counter .counter-column{margin-bottom:15px;}
.ccontent {font-size:24px;line-height:130%;}
.fact-counter {padding:20px 0 10px;}
.clients-sec h2 span{padding:0 5px;}
nav > div a.nav-item.nav-link{padding:0 0px 6px 0px;font-size:13px;margin:0px 0px 10px;display: block;}
.abt-intro-sec h2{font-size:23px;}
.main-menu .navbar-collapse > .navigation > li > a, .main-menu .navbar-collapse > .navigation > li > ul > li > a, .main-menu .navbar-collapse > .navigation > li > ul > li > ul > li > a{padding:7px 10px !important;line-height:20px;font-size:12px;}
.main-slider h2{letter-spacing:0;font-size:22px!important;}
.frmcontrols{font-size: 12px;}
.button{font-size: 15px;line-height: 28px;padding: 4px 20px;margin: 0px 0 10px;}
.list li{font-size: 13px;}
.sub-header{height:120px;}
.sub-header h2{padding:40px 0px;}
.banner-carousel h2{font-size:22px!important;line-height:30px!important;border-bottom:0!important;}
.banner-carousel .slide-contact{margin-top:5px;font-size:14px!important;}
.technology-sec li{padding:5px 3px 0;margin: 0 1% 15px 0;width: 19%;height:80px;}
.technology-sec h4{font-size:10px;line-height:16px;padding:5px 0 3px 0;}
.banner-carousel .slide-item .technology-sec img{width:30px;}
.technology-sec{height: auto;}
.technology-sec li{padding:5px 3px 0;margin:0 1% 15px 0;width:30%;height:70px;float:none;display:inline-block;    vertical-align:top;}
.banner-section.style-two .banner-carousel .slide-item{height:300px;}
.seo_service h2{font-size: 18px;padding: 0 0px 10px;}
.banner-carousel .slide-contact {display:none;}
.quote{right: 50px;top:10px;}
.quote a{padding: 2px 10px;font-size: 11px;}
.navbar-toggle{padding: 7px 6px;}
.quote{right:45px;top:0px;}
.quote a{padding: 2px 10px;font-size: 11px;}
}
@media only screen and (max-width:400px){
.top-right li a{font-size: 12px;}
.top-right li{padding: 0 3px;}
.banner-carousel h2{font-size:18px!important;line-height:24px!important;}
.technology-sec li{height: 75px;}
.technology-sec h4{line-height: 14px;}
.seo_service .btn{padding: 0 5px;font-size: 11px;}
.input-wrap{width:100%;margin: 0;}
.quote{right:40px;top:2px;}
.quote a{padding: 0px 4px;font-size: 10px;}
.main-header .header-upper .logo img{width: 40vw;
    top: -5px;}
}